**Onboarding: The Pellsworth Nightly Reindex**

Every night at 02:00, the Pellsworth job rebuilds the search index for the Marrowgate catalog. Support should watch the morning status page: a yellow badge means the reindex is still catching up, red means it failed and results are stale. If the job's control panel is locked after a failure, unlock it using the recovery passphrase directly below.

vault phrase of yaguf-hahaf = druath-holix

**Build Provenance: Sketchloom undo/redo module.** Welcome aboard. The undo/redo system in the Sketchloom diagram editor is built as a separate module and versioned independently from the main canvas engine, because history-stack bugs are easy to introduce and hard to bisect. Every module build is stamped with provenance metadata linking it to its source revision and the command-log schema version it was compiled against. Before touching history code, confirm your local build matches the currently shipped module, identified by the token below.

session token of kagup-hahaf = htk3_2b8

Handover Note — Headcount Plan

From outgoing to incoming director, copy to department heads. Next year's plan: 22 net adds, weighted to Pellwright engineering and the Drossfield support desk. Freeze holds on back-office roles. Budget approved; requisitions drafted, not posted. Review with HR before month-end. The rationale sits below.

confidential, kahog-bawif: The northern region missed its Pramir quota by 20.0 percent last quarter. Casaxek Freight plans to lower the Fraion list price by 41.5 percent in December. The finance team signed off on a budget of $236.4 million for Project Druius. The renewal with Fenysix Partners closes at $91.3 million a year, 2.1 percent below the last contract.